Review: Supernatural Season 5, Episode 12: Swap Meat

Oh my goodness, this was too funny for life!

I DIED laughing. DIED!

That kid pretending to be Sam was just too cute and too cringy all at the same time. It was wonderfully funny.

My only complaint about the episode is that I feel like Dean should have noticed that Sam wasn’t Sam WAY earlier. I mean, his character and his behavior was 100% different. How on Earth did Dean not notice that? It was SO, incredibly frustrating. I just kept yelling at the screen, BEGGING Dean to catch on. I feel like he would have figured it out in reality, but, of course, this is TV. I was also confused as to how those CHILDREN kept getting their hands on tranquilizers. Like, aside from the witchcraft, they all seem pretty vanilla to me. I find it totally implausible that they were able to figure out how to tranquilize people; but, again, this is TV.

SIGH.

Anyway, I did like that the kids were dumb. I think all of us who are on the other side of our teenage years can look back and realize that we behaved stupidly (in one way or another) as teens. There’s way too many teenage heroes in fantasy books/movies who just HAPPEN to save the world at the age of sixteen. I think Supernatural’s depiction of these kids was more true to life.

Overall, I liked this episode. It wasn’t the most serious episode of the season, but it was funny and entertaining, and sometimes those episodes are the most memorable ones to me. Plus, “I’d like to purchase an alcohol” is one heck of a line.

Rating: 8/10
